An Emmerdale actress was honoured at the Southport Flower Show last month, when she had a rose named after her.

Roxanne Pallett, who plays Jo Stiles in the drama and is a graduate of Liverpool’s John Moore’s University, attended the show for the official launch of the ‘Roxanne Pallett Rose’ on August 18.

TV presenter Gloria Hunniford opened the show, which is the UK’s biggest independent flower show, with over 1 million blooms set in 34 acres of parkland.

The rose is a deep red hybrid tea rose, bred by award-winning rose grower Keith Jones of C&K Jones in Cheshire. The name will be centrally registered in America so that no-one else can replicate the same title.

Pallett said: "This is absolutely wonderful and all the more precious as my Grandma used to take me to SouthportFlower Show every year when I was little. It's a wonderful honour and one of which my Grandma would have been very proud.”
